 Deluxe outside cabins aboard the River Empress are spacious, at 154 sq ft. All staterooms are non-smoking, with panoramic views, and include:
Hotel-style beds which can be positioned as two twin beds, or converted into one queen-size bed A cozy sitting area by the window with two chairs and a vanity Ample closet space Direct dial telephone and remote-control color TV, with local and satellite channels, onboard programs and videos Individual air-conditioning and heating controls Private bathroom with shower, and hair dryer An in-cabin safe A terry cloth robe for each guest, as an extra touch of luxury A magnetic card which serves as your cabin key, onboard charge card and boarding card Email messaging, using the internet corner, near the main lobby
Category differences: All deluxe outside cabins are identical, except for the windows: Rhine deck cabins (category 1) have two floor-to-ceiling windows Danube deck cabins (category 2) have one large panoramic window Main deck cabins (category 3) have two large windows Moselle deck cabins (category 4) have two smaller windows
